Technical field
The utility model relates to family product manufacturing technology field, especially relates to a kind of packing machine.
Background technology
In prior art, pillows etc. often rely on vacuum packing machine, case again after first utilizing vacuum packing machine to vacuumize, its shortcoming is: need special vacuum packing machine and packaging bag on the one hand, causes the cost of casing to increase considerably, and the resilience of the pillow after vacuumizing on the other hand etc. is deteriorated, elasticity reduces because compressing excessively, affect loft and result of use, product difference after compression, the resilience time is long.In addition, in binning process, if pillow plastic wrapping is damaged or poorly sealed, easily rise after entering air case, adds the risk of product breakage in storage and transportation.
Therefore, current vanning technological means is further improved.

Detailed description of the invention
Below by specific embodiment, and by reference to the accompanying drawings the utility model is described in further detail.It should be noted that, when not conflicting, the embodiment in the application and the feature in embodiment can combine mutually.In addition, embodiment is exemplary, only for explaining the utility model, and can not be interpreted as restriction of the present utility model.
In description of the present utility model, it should be noted that, unless otherwise clearly defined and limited, term " installation ", " unloading ", " being connected ", " connection " should be interpreted broadly, and such as, can be fixedly connected with, also can be removably connect, or connect integratedly; Can be mechanical connection, also can be electrical connection; Can be directly be connected, also indirectly can be connected by intermediary, can be the connection of two element internals.For the ordinary skill in the art, the concrete meaning of above-mentioned term in the utility model can be understood as the case may be.Term " first ", " second " etc. only for describing object, and can not be interpreted as instruction or hint relative importance, also should not be understood to several quantitative limitation.
The utility model discloses a kind of packing machine.According to embodiment of the present utility model, as shown in Figure 1, this packing machine comprises casing 10 and cylinder, the antetheca 11 of casing 10 has discharging opening 111, rear wall 12 is provided with movable push 121, movable push 121 and size corresponding with discharging opening 111 position matches, and cylinder A20 is connected with movable push 121; The right wall 13 of casing 10 is connected with cylinder B30 and with antetheca 11 and rear wall 12 sliding block joint.
During use, to treat that package material (such as pillow) puts into casing 10, start cylinder B30, cylinder B30 promotes right arm 13 and slides along antetheca 11 and rear wall 12, in casing 10, constantly treat package material effectively compress, compressed rear startup cylinder A20, movable push 121 is under the promotion of cylinder A20, to treat that package material is shifted discharging opening 111 place onto and packaged in packing chest in advance after compression, thus complete vanning.
It should be noted that, on the basis of technique scheme, packing machine of the present utility model can also use for reference all techniques available means, and such as casing 10 can also comprise base plate and top cover etc., repeats no more.
In order to make those skilled in the art understand the technical solution of the utility model further, enumerate a concrete embodiment below:
Embodiment 1 pillow vanning experiment
As indicated with 1, 10 pillows are all put into casing 10, start cylinder B30, cylinder B30 promotes right arm 13 and slides (along lateral arrows direction in Fig. 1) along antetheca 11 and rear wall 12, constantly pillow is effectively compressed in casing 10, compress rear startup cylinder A20, movable push 121 pushes the pillow after compression to discharging opening 111 (along arrow direction longitudinal in Fig. 1) under the promotion of cylinder A20, at discharging opening 111, place packages packing chest in advance, then 10 pillows compressed are advanced in packing chest by movable push 121, thus once just can complete vanning to 10 pillows.So repeatedly, the vanning of pillow in enormous quantities can be completed fast.
Compared with existing filling technology, utilize the packing machine of the utility model embodiment, whole binning process can not damage globality and the planeness of pillow, pillow surfacing, and product are further enhanced mutually; The pressure of adjustment cylinder B30 can control compression degree, and not only can not rise after pillow vanning case, and rebound resilience improves, and rebound velocity and the plumpness of pillow of devaning in a year are substantially unaffected; Boxing efficiency by original less than 20 casees/hour to be increased to exceed, 60 casees/hour, boxing efficiency improves 3 times with first-class.
